Sarah Rodrigues Brandon Moses

The daughter of Abraham Rodrigues Brandon and Sarah Esther Lopez Brandon, Sarah Rodrigues Brandon was born on the island of Barbados in 1799. Her family had grown wealthy from the sugar trade that dominated the Barbadian economy and they maintained ties—both religious and mercantile—throughout the Atlantic world, especially with New York. Most of the Brandon children would leave Barbados, and both Sarah and her brother Isaac would marry children of Isaac Moses of New York, she to Joshua in 1817, and her brother to Lavinia seven years later. Together Sarah and Joshua had ten children, including a set of twins. One of the twins, Isaac Moses Jr., would serve as a high-ranking Union officer in the Civil War.
